Output 189314934d8089e004845917c734394cc5acd038eee39aa9eeb8965fed1e087a:0

value
599091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2db20dae31c5fda74b6856f91be4895db560d74 OP_EQUAL
address
3GY7tvZTiv17pQ1oHa3Dy7fYfQ4jMG1bhT
transaction
189314934d8089e004845917c734394cc5acd038eee39aa9eeb8965fed1e087a
spent
true